The Big Kahuna by Stephen Farber The Big Kahuna, based on a stage play, doesn't transcend its theatrical origins. But an even bigger problem is that the play itself seems stale and ponderous. Nothing is really at stake in this familiar story of three desperate salesmen hoping to land a major client at a convention in Wichita, Kansas. Kevin Spacey (who also coproduced the movie), Danny DeVito and baby-faced Peter Facinelli do solid work in capturing the pressures of their environment, but they're playing in a vacuum.
